What are some Important law or code of Christianity?
Although Christianity does have a moral law, it is not codified in any expected way. First of all, Christian moral law is more concerned with ones attitudes and thought patterns than it is with ones actions. To even have thoughts of lust is a sin even if one does not commit any lustful act. Second, Christian moral law deals more in generalities rather than in specifics. Honoring our parents is a very generic commandment and the Bible gives no specific methods for how to do this. Therefore, this question can only be answered in vague generalities: love God, love your neighbor, the ten commandments, and observe moderation without selfishness.

When was Judah's king taken captive by Babylon?
The Kingdom of Judah was conquered by the Babylonians at around 587 BCE. At that time most Israelites except some of the poorest were captured and taken into exile to Babylon in several stages.

What were the fighters from Babylon 5 called?
Complicated question actually.
Commander Sinclair was the original man in charge of Babylon 5, but left to become an ambassador to Minbar which was kind of a cover for him looking after a group of Minbari and Humans called Rangers. He shared this responsibility with Delen and later with Captain Sheridan when he was told ab out them by Delen. The Vorlons also had a hand in the shaping of the Rangers by providing technology to enable the creation of the ranger fleet of ships called the Whitestar.
Although these people were in charge, Sheridan was the only one who actually wore a Ranger badge. The whole point of the rangers was to keep a low profile and report back on movements of the Shadows and their allies. Many times they were able to come and go to the station delivering reports and details through covert means. Later Marcus is introduced to the cast as a Ranger and provides more insight into their training and abilities.
